Blake Wheelers' contract is significantly worse than Subban's at 50% retained. The first and Stanley don't make up the difference.

The Devils do need RWs but Wheeler isn't a good fit. The Devils have Holtz and Mercer in the system, two right shot wingers that will be NHL ready in the next 1-2 years. If the Devils were to trade for a veteran winger, it would be for a guy that has 1-2 years left on his contract, not 3. And it would be for a winger better than Wheeler

Stanley is a big defenseman that the Devils needed a year ago, but not anymore with the additions of Siegenthaler and Graves
